  • Hello telephoneman2! πŸ‘‹

    Thanks for participating in the Early Access for 1Password 8! 😊Quick Access is a fast and easy way to access your items using 1Password 8 and it works in a similar way to how 1Password mini did in 1Password 7 with a few improvements.

    Rather than using the icon in the menu bar you can open Quick Access by using the keyboard shortcut Shift Command Spacebar to search for an item from any app.
